EU56 MYZ is a 2006 Sachs 49ER in Silver with a 49c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2006 Sachs 49ER models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.0% with a typical mileage of 4,209 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Sachs 49ER fails its MOT is headlamp at least one does not illuminate on dipped beam, accounting for 11 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EU56 MYZ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Sachs 49ER typ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 20 years old, this Sachs 49ER is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
